#b18068 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b18068 is composed of 69.4% red, 50.2%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 27.7% magenta, 41.2% yellow and 30.6% black. It has a hue angle of 19.7 degrees, a saturation of 31.9% and a lightness of 55.1%. #b18068 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ffd0 with #630100. Closest websafe color is: #999966.

Shades and Tints of #b18068

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040302 is the darkest color, while #faf8f6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b18068

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8e8c8b is the less saturated color, while #f76822 is the most saturated one.
